Hereditary, a movie that takes a depressing and terrifyingly uncomfortable dump on your soul. I expected it be good based on the reviews but it was even better than expected. It reminded of Rosemary's Baby and The Babadook.

The portrayal of mental illness in the movie was very powerful and more terrifying and relateable compared to The Babadook. It's a very slow burn of a movie but I would never say that it's boring.

The acting is superb from all involved, especially from Toni Collette playing a distressed and depressed mother who is simultaneously trying to process grief while attempting to maintain a grip on reality.

Couple with the acting, the cinematography and soundtrack creates a very unsettling experience throughout the entire film. The film sets out to make you extremely uncomfortable rather than fill the run time with jump scares which makes the film all the more terrifying.

While I think the ending was a bit much, the movie was carefully crafted to include plenty of signs leading up to it. The trailers don't give too much away in my opinion so I wouldn't read or watch more if you haven't yet seen it.

It's movie best enjoyed if you know little to nothing about the overall plot.
